Armadale (West Lothian) to Milngavie by train

A train trip from Armadale (West Lothian) to Milngavie takes about 1hrs 28 mins on average, covering roughly 24 miles (39 kilometres). With around 33 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£12.30,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Facilities and Amenities at Armadale Station

Armadale (West Lothian) station ensures ticket purchasing is effortless, with ticket machines available for collecting online purchases. Although there's no ticket office, travelers can still find an accessible ticket vending machine. Smartcards aren't issued here, but you’ll find smartcard validators for easy check-in and check-out.

For those in need of assistance, there are help points available, though the station isn’t staffed for on-the-spot help. Essential travel information is provided via departure screens and announcements. The station also prioritizes security with CCTV surveillance across the premises.

The station prides itself on being accessible, offering step-free access to platforms, ensuring that everyone can travel easily. However, facilities like ramps for train access and accessible toilets are not available, so plan accordingly. For a moment of rest, you can utilize the seating area since there are no waiting rooms or lounges.

Car parking is a highlight, with 187 spaces and 11 designated accessible spots available 24 hours a day, free of charge. Cyclists will appreciate the 30 sheltered cycle stands, though there are no cycle hire services at the station. Unfortunately, travelers must seek refreshments or cash machines in town, as these services aren't available on-site.

Facilities at Milngavie Station

The station is equipped with all the essentials to make purchasing tickets and travel planning a breeze. The ticket office is open from 06:40 to 23:40 on weekdays and Saturdays, and slightly shorter hours on Sundays from 08:15 to 23:00. Alternatively, ticket machines are available if you prefer self-service. There’s no need to worry about ticket accessibility as these machines are designed to be user-friendly for everyone, including induction loops for those with hearing impairments.

Accessibility and Comfort

Milngavie Station stands out as a Category A station with step-free access throughout, ensuring a comfortable experience for all passengers. Facilities such as ramps for train access and the availability of wheelchairs cater to those with mobility challenges. While the station offers accessible parking spaces, visitors should note the absence of an accessible toilet. However, standard toilets are available and can be accessed upon request.

Customers can also rely on help points and staff assistance, available predominantly during ticket office hours, to ensure that everyone's journey is as smooth as possible.

Food, Drink, and Amenities

If you need to recharge, a coffee kiosk serves as the perfect pit stop for refreshments. However, if you're looking for an ATM, currency exchange, or shops, it’s best to explore other options in the nearby area. The station's payphones and public Wi-Fi ensure you stay connected, and there's a seating area to relax while waiting for your train.
